WebJan 7, 2009 · CYP27A1 606530 Clinical Synopsis Toggle Dropdown PheneGene Graphics Linear Radial INHERITANCE - Autosomal recessive [SNOMEDCT: 258211005][UMLS: … WebEnzymatic oxidation of cholesterol. Cytochrome P450 enzymes (CYP) hydroxylate cholesterol at specific positions to produce hydroxycholesterols, OHCh, and facilitate its elimination to prevent its excess (Pikuleva, 2006). These enzymes include the 7-, 24-, and 27-hydroxylases, CYP7A1, CYP46A1, and CYP27A1, respectively.

WebNov 26, 2014 · Cerebrotendinous xanthomatosis (CTX) OMIM#213700 is a rare autosomal-recessive lipid storage disease caused by mutations in the CYP27A1 gene; this gene codes for the mitochondrial enzyme sterol 27-hydroxylase, which is involved in bile acid synthesis.
